Trifon Ivanov had his own personal tank and used to cruise around the countryside in it. He was the man Nigel Pearson dreams of being.

 

Once upon a time, when he still was an active player, Trifon Ivanov bought a tank. He purchased it directly from the army, without ammunition, and drove the meadows of countryside in his spare time

 

 

“He’s the only person I know who shaves right before the game and ends it with a full beard” – Rapid Vienna legend Peter Schöttel, paying tribute to his then team-mate Trifon ‘Wolfman’ Ivanov, the hirsute Bulgarian cult hero – and destroyer of Wales – who has died aged just 50.

 

“It’s great, it floats in water and can withstand six tons” – the late Trifon Ivanov pays tribute to the tank he bought at a sale of second-hand military equipment in Svishtov, Bulgaria.
